术语界定与概念溯源
在密码学的宏大谱系中,“网格密码”这一称谓更像是一个基于方法论的分类标签,而非某个专利算法的专属商标。它泛指那些将信息单元——通常是字母或字符——置入一个虚拟的网格状结构(如矩形矩阵、棋盘或带有坐标的平面)中,并依据预先设定的几何规则进行位置置乱或替换,从而实现信息隐蔽的一类密码技术。这种方法的灵感源于人类对空间和图案的天然感知,在计算机诞生前的漫长岁月里,它为手工加密提供了直观且易于操作的方案。其历史可以追溯到古希腊时期,甚至更早的隐写术实践,体现了密码学与几何学、逻辑学的早期融合。 核心代表:栅栏密码的深度剖析 若论网格密码家族中最典型、最常被提及的成员,则非栅栏密码莫属。它的命名形象地揭示了其工作原理:设想有两道平行的栅栏,加密者将明文的字母像缠绕栅栏一样,交替地写在两行(或多行)虚拟的“栏杆”上。例如,对于明文“信息安全”,采用两道栅栏(即两行)加密时,先写下第一行“信安”,再写下第二行“息全”,最后按行拼接或按列读取生成密文。更广义的栅栏密码可以扩展到多道栅栏,其安全性(尽管仍然很低)随着栅栏数量的增加而略有变化。解密过程则是加密的逆操作,需要知道栅栏的数量(即密钥)来重建书写网格。该密码完美诠释了网格密码通过改变字符空间顺序而非字符本身来加密的核心特征。 家族延伸:其他网格密码变体 除了栅栏密码,广义的网格密码体系还包括其他几种有趣的形态。其一是波利比乌斯方阵密码,它使用一个5乘5的方格矩阵(合并I/J),将字母表中的每个字母对应到一个唯一的坐标对(行,列)。加密时,每个字母被其坐标数字或另一对坐标指示的字母所替代。其二是各类棋盘密码,如著名的“猪圈密码”或普莱费尔密码,它们利用棋盘格将字母对映射到格子的顶点或根据特定规则在网格内移动。这些变体共同丰富了网格密码的内涵,从单纯的换位(如栅栏密码)发展到替换与换位相结合。 运作机制与加解密流程 尽管具体形式多样,但网格密码的通用运作机制遵循一个清晰范式。首先,需要构建或约定一个参考网格,这定义了加密的“战场”。其次,制定一套将明文映射到网格上的规则,可能是按行、按列、按锯齿形路径或特定顺序填充格子。最后,定义从网格中读取密文的顺序,这与填充顺序不同,从而产生置换效果。解密时,接收方必须共享相同的网格定义和规则集(即密钥),才能反向执行流程,从密文中恢复出原始的网格填充状态,进而读出明文。整个过程强烈依赖于对共享空间结构的共识。 安全性评估与历史局限性 以现代密码学的标准审视,古典网格密码的安全性极为脆弱。它们不改变字母本身的统计特性(尤其在单纯换位的情况下),使得频率分析攻击非常有效。密钥空间通常很小(如栅栏密码的栅栏数有限),容易遭受穷举攻击。此外,它们无法抵抗已知明文攻击或选择明文攻击。这些局限性决定了网格密码无法应用于现代需要高保密性的通信场景,其价值主要沉淀于历史与教育领域。 现代启示与教育价值 虽然退出了现代加密的一线舞台,但网格密码并未失去其意义。它们是理解密码学基本概念(如换位、替换、密钥)的绝佳入门教材。通过动手演练网格加密,学习者能直观感受信息变换的过程。此外,其设计思想在某些现代技术中仍有回响,例如在图像置乱、数据交织或某些轻量级编码方案中,仍能看到利用矩阵进行数据重排的影子。研究网格密码的历史,也是对人类追求信息保密这一永恒课题早期努力的致敬。 综上所述,“网格密码的名称是什么”这一问题,其最精准的答案是将其理解为一个技术类别,而栅栏密码是该类别下最响亮、最具体的名称代表。探索网格密码的世界,就是从这一个具体的名称出发,巡览一段将几何智慧与保密艺术相结合的历史长廊。
130人看过